    Between Microsoft OneDrive ($130/year for 6TB) and Hetzner Storagebox (€130/year for 5TB), AWS S3 Deep Archive achieves record-breaking $60/year for 5TB. restic is a convenient tool to group, deduplicate, compress and encrypt your files to save on I/O.     Linux Mint 22.1 (and any Ubuntu-based distro, really) can now be turned into a lean and mean RDP machine with surprisingly little effort. By installing XRDP with H.264 support and doing some minor config, we get feature parity with Windows RDP servers in terms of performance, audio, and convenience. Having an option …
